The Mahindra Quanto was India's first sub-4-metre 7-seat diesel SUV — an innovative vehicle that used side-folding third-row seats to deliver 7-seat capacity within a compact body for tax advantages.

Mahindra Quanto has been discontinued — succeeded by the NuvoSport and then Bolero Neo.
- •
Was India's first sub-4-metre 7-seat diesel SUV, leveraging lower excise duty.
- •
Known for its unique side-folding third-row seats.
Performance and driveability
The Quanto offered the same 1.5L diesel as its siblings — adequate for city and rural use with good fuel economy.
Interior and features
Unique side-folding third row allowed 7-seat configuration within sub-4m dimensions. Basic features by current standards.
Who should buy
Historical interest only. The Bolero Neo is the recommended replacement.

Q. Is a used Mahindra Quanto still worth buying in 2026, or is it too outdated to consider?
SIX BUY AND SELL TEAM • Apr 2026
The Quanto (discontinued 2018) was India's first 7-seat compact SUV when launched in 2012, but by current standards its 1.5L mFalcon diesel with 63 bhp feels underpowered and the third-row jump seats are minimal. At ₹2–5 lakh used, it's inexpensive, but the very limited third-row space (barely adequate for children) and the outdated safety kit make it hard to recommend for a family as a primary vehicle in 2026. The Bolero Neo provides similar pricing with a more usable proposition.

Q. What mileage does the Mahindra Quanto's diesel engine return in Indian city conditions?
SIX BUY AND SELL TEAM • Apr 2026
The 1.5L mFalcon diesel returns 16–18 km/l on highways and 13–15 km/l in Indian city conditions — respectable numbers that remain competitive even against current hatchbacks. The small-displacement diesel's frugality was always the Quanto's strong card, and a well-maintained example still delivers these figures. For a cost-conscious buyer who wants a compact diesel vehicle primarily for city commuting, the Quanto's fuel economy is its most enduring appeal.

Q. How does the Quanto handle Indian roads — is the ride quality acceptable for a compact SUV?
SIX BUY AND SELL TEAM • Apr 2026
The Quanto's rear suspension is relatively stiff, particularly noticeable in the cramped third-row seats. For front and second-row passengers, the ride is acceptable on maintained roads. The compact dimensions (3.9m length) make it nimble in traffic and easy to park — actually better than many current compact SUVs in this regard. As a city-focused vehicle for driver and one or two regular passengers, it's perfectly practical; as a family vehicle with the third row in use, it's a compromise.

Q. Should a buyer considering a Quanto look at a used Mahindra TUV300 or Bolero Neo instead at similar price points?
SIX BUY AND SELL TEAM • Apr 2026
In 2026, both the TUV300 and Bolero Neo offer better propositions than the Quanto at similar or slightly higher used prices. The TUV300 has better performance, a more practical 3rd row, and more features. The Bolero Neo offers a monocoque ride with modern features. The Quanto's main appeal is its extremely low used price — if your budget cap is ₹3 lakh and you need diesel economy, it fills a gap. For any flexibility in budget, either alternative is a meaningfully better purchase.

Q. What maintenance costs does a Quanto owner face, and how is parts availability for a discontinued model?
SIX BUY AND SELL TEAM • Apr 2026
The Quanto shares drivetrain components with several other Mahindra models — the 1.5L mFalcon engine and transmission are not unique to the Quanto, keeping parts availability reasonable through the Mahindra aftermarket network. Body-specific parts like bumpers and tail-lights are harder to source but most panel beaters can fabricate repairs. Annual service costs run ₹10,000–16,000. The main financial risk on a high-mileage Quanto is the ECU and electrical system — have these checked professionally before purchase.
